Two police officers from Sakubva Police Station in Mutare have been arrested for allegedly assaulting investigators from the Zimbabwe Anti-Corruption Commission (ZACC) during a bribery investigation.

Sergeant Mduduzi Makina (39) and Constable Elliot Gava (42) are accused of obstructing justice by physically attacking ZACC officers, injuring them, and seizing evidence during the altercation.

The incident occurred on December 11, when a ZACC team was investigating allegations of bribery at a roadblock near Mutare Teachers College.

According to reports, the ZACC investigators had confiscated the roadblock declaration book as part of their evidence-gathering process. Sgt. Makina and Const. Gava allegedly confronted the investigators, manhandled them, and forcefully retrieved the seized document.

The two officers have been charged with obstructing justice and assault.
